Thought the results might be interesting. The imaging will be diffuse, but that can be pleasant. You will still get a stereo image though, but a large one.
Another thought. Car speakers are usually well magnetically damped, enabling them to be used in all sorts of 'ill terminated' mounting positions. This means that they should respond well to reflex loading. In other words, a well chosen bass port should beef up the bass nicely.

You need to know the fundamental resonance of the driver and the cabinet volume.
I doubt you'll find info on the driver, but you might, T/S parameters would be handy. I can have a stab at a guesstimate if you like. What's the outside diameter of the driver? There'll be a port calculator somewhere. I have a set of ancient but very appropriate G A Briggs tables knocking about.
